html5 游戏 地图,HTML5 RPG游戏引擎 地图实现篇
时间: 2023-08-14 19:08:33 浏览: 136
HTML5游戏地图实现可以使用多种方法,下面是其中一种简单的方法:
1. 创建地图瓦片集:将所有地图瓦片(如树、房子、草地等)合并成一个瓦片集图片,方便加载和渲染。
2. 加载地图数据:使用JSON等格式存储地图数据(如每个瓦片的位置、种类等),并在游戏运行时动态加载。
3. 渲染地图:使用Canvas或WebGL等技术将地图数据渲染到游戏画面上。
4. 实现交互:为地图上的元素(如NPC、道具等)添加交互事件,实现游戏逻辑。
HTML5 RPG游戏引擎可以使用现成的引擎,如Phaser、PixiJS等,也可以自己搭建。
1. 创建场景:使用场景管理器创建场景,将地图、角色、UI等元素添加到场景中。
2. 实现角色移动:使用键盘或手势等方式控制角色移动,更新角色位置并重新渲染场景。
3. 实现对话:为NPC等元素添加对话事件,根据游戏逻辑实现对话窗口的显示和选择。
4. 实现战斗:使用精灵动画等技术实现战斗场景和角色动作,结合游戏逻辑实现战斗流程。
以上是HTML5游戏地图和RPG游戏引擎的简单实现方法,具体实现还需要根据需求和技术选择相应的工具和方法。
阅读全文